11 years ago today, Shawn Michaels officially retired from WWE

There are few times that retirements can be perfect in professional wrestling. Whether that is because they almost immediately return in a year’s time or because of injury, they aren’t the retirement that you wanted. But then there are the few that prove to be among the best. That brings us to a 11 years ago today, as "The Heartbreak Kid" Shawn michaels officially retired after losing his Career vs. Streak match against the Undertaker at Wrestlemania 26 Here we will look at how "Mr. Wrestlemania" himself saw himself in one of his greatest rivalries against the Undertaker for a two-year span that included some of the best matches and moments in WWE and Wrestlemania history. While Michaels did return eight years later for a one-off match, many fans try to forget about it and remember the greatness that was the true retirement of "The Heartbreak Kid." Before 2009, Shawn Michaels never faced the Undertaker at Wrsetlemania, a true crime. Their history was enriched by the fact Undertaker was the man to cost Michaels *four* years of his career. They faced off in the first-ever Hell In A Cell. The list goes on as these two legends were linked but never did it on the biggest stage professional wrestling could offer. But then, Shawn Michaels earned his shot at Undertaker at Wrestlemania *25*. It was designed as the god-like character of Michaels would face off with the darkness that is Undertaker and his long career. The entrance by both men could send chills down your spine in different ways, but what would follow would become one of, if not the greatest Wrestlemania match of all-time. Telling a story inside the squared circle is what dictates the difference between good wrestlers and great wrestlers. Any performer under the sun can do a special dive and amazing splash off the top rope. But not everyone can tell the story inside the ring. That is what makes this Michaels/Undertaker match so special. The face Undertaker makes when Michaels kicks out of the Tombstone is picture-perfect. He was stunned, and for the first time, it looked like he may have been doubting himself. Michaels was pulling out all the stops and proving yet again why he was "Mr. Wrestlemania".
